A soldier with the Jordanian Armed Forces sights through an DPMS Panther LR308 rifle during a bilateral live-fire exercise with 24th Marine Expeditionary Unit Marines during Exercise Eager Lion 2015 in Jordan, May 7, 2015. Eager Lion is a recurring multinational exercise designed to strengthen military-to-military relationships, increase interoperability between partner nations, and enhance regional security and stability. The 24th MEU is embarked on the ships of the Iwo Jima Amphibious Ready Group and deployed to maintain regional security in the U.S. 5th Fleet area of operations.
